The Core Building Blocks of Google’s AI‑Powered Support Stack

  • Vertex AI Language Models – Trained on billions of sentences, these models excel at extracting intent, summarizing long email threads, and suggesting next‑step actions.
  • Document AI (formerly Form Parser) – Turns PDFs, screenshots, and scanned contracts into searchable text, letting your support bots read and reference the exact clauses a customer is questioning.
  • Dialogflow CX – The conversation‑design platform that lets you stitch together multi‑turn dialogues, handoff rules, and contextual memory across channels.
  • Dataflow & BigQuery Integration – Provides real‑time analytics on ticket volume, sentiment, and resolution time, enabling you to tune your AI models on the fly.

These pieces work together like a well‑orchestrated symphony. The magic, however, lies in how you layer them on top of your existing support workflow.

Step 1: Capture the Full Context – From Email to Image

Most support teams start with email or chat logs, but customers often attach screenshots, PDFs, or even video snippets. Traditional ticketing systems treat these attachments as black boxes. With Google’s Document AI, you can automatically extract text from any file type, enrich it with metadata, and feed it straight into your AI model.

Imagine a customer sends a screenshot of a billing error. Document AI reads the invoice numbers, dates, and amounts, then passes that structured data to Vertex AI. Within seconds, the system drafts a response that references the exact line item and offers a resolution path. No human has to manually type anything – the AI does the heavy lifting while you retain the final sign‑off.

Step 2: Diagnose Intent at Lightning Speed

Before you can solve anything, you need to know what the problem actually is. Google’s Vertex AI models are adept at intent detection, even when the language is vague or contains slang. By feeding the raw ticket text and any extracted document data into the model, you get a confidence‑scored list of possible issues – “billing dispute”, “feature request”, “login failure”, etc.

Step 3: Draft the Perfect Reply – Human‑Like, Not Bot‑Like

Once intent is clear, the next challenge is tone. Customers can smell a robot from a mile away, and a generic “We’re looking into this” quickly erodes trust. Vertex AI can generate a draft that mirrors your brand’s voice, injects empathy, and references the exact data points pulled from the attachment.

Example:

Hey Jordan, thanks for sending over the invoice screenshot. I see that you were charged $199 for the Pro Plan on March 15, but the invoice shows a discount that should have taken the total to $149. I’ve applied the correct price to your account and issued a refund for the difference. You should see the adjustment within 3‑5 business days. Let me know if there’s anything else I can help with!

Notice the personalization, the clear reference to the extracted data, and the proactive next steps. All of that can be generated automatically, leaving your support agents to focus on the rare, truly complex cases.

Step 4: Real‑Time Feedback Loops

One of the most powerful aspects of Google’s ecosystem is the ability to close the loop with data. By streaming ticket outcomes into BigQuery, you can build dashboards that track:

  • Average first‑response time (FRT)
  • Resolution sentiment scores (via Natural Language API)
  • AI confidence thresholds that trigger human escalation

Step 5: Seamless Handoff to Human Agents

No AI is perfect, and the goal isn’t to replace humans but to amplify them. Dialogflow CX lets you define handoff triggers based on confidence scores. If the AI is less than 80% sure about its answer, the ticket is automatically routed to a live agent with the AI’s draft attached for quick editing. This hybrid approach cuts average handling time (AHT) by up to 40% while preserving a human safety net.

Common Pitfalls and How to Avoid Them

  1. Over‑Automation – Don’t let the AI answer everything. Set clear escalation thresholds.
  2. Poor Data Hygiene – Garbage in, garbage out. Clean your knowledge base and keep documents up‑to‑date.
  3. Lack of Human Oversight – Periodically review AI‑generated drafts for tone drift.
  4. Ignoring Feedback – Use sentiment analysis to continuously improve models.

Getting Started in 30 Days

Here’s a quick 30‑day roadmap to launch your AI‑enhanced support:

  • Day 1‑5: Audit your current ticketing system, identify high‑volume intent categories.
  • Day 6‑10: Set up Vertex AI models for intent detection; train with a sample of 1,000 tickets.
  • Day 11‑15: Deploy Document AI to parse attachments; map fields to your CRM.
  • Day 16‑20: Build Dialogflow CX flows for top 3 intents; define handoff rules.
  • Day 21‑25: Integrate BigQuery for real‑time analytics; create dashboards.
  • Day 26‑30: Pilot with a single support team, collect feedback, iterate.

Remember: the goal isn’t to replace humans but to empower them. By the end of the month, you should see a measurable lift in FCR and CSAT.
